How much can I borrow from the bank?
The buying capacity of a consumer is usually judged by the assets (properties, equipment, cars or other valuables), bank savings or credit cards, and annual income. So; make sure you are prepared with all these documents before you reach the lenders to ask for an initial evaluation. Credit Score:
A low credit shows the bank it is not safe to lend you the amount then it becomes harder for the consumer to receive the home loan. A credit score is calculated by a collection of metrics like
i) Payment history: Maintain your credit score by timely payments to the lender.

ii) Credit utilization: This is the amount of credit you use versus the credit you have available.

iii) A history of paying balances and paying back home loans.

iv) Current Loans: The lenders will make sure that you have no other loans to be paid.

V) Down Payment Percentage: Home buyers capable of depositing 20% or more as down payment at the beginning of the loan plan will have a better chance of receiving a home loan.

How much deposit do I need to pay at the start of the financial plan?
It depends on the customer but the more you pay at the start of the plan, it will increase the chances of a loan approval from the lenders.

What costs and expenses the borrowers are involved with buying a home?
Many home buyers are ignorant of the fact that there are many additional charges attached to the cost of buying the house. E.g., Legal fees, Stamp duty, Pest and building inspection, Loan application or establishment fee, Lenders mortgage insurance, Document preparation fee/legal charges, Bank valuation fee, Title insurance, Registration of title, Council and water rates, Legal searches and enquiries.
